| In my opinion, Bachmann has done a great job in updating their old locos. The GP-40, GP-50, and B23-7 are great locos and very inexpensive. I have also heard very good things about thier SD-40 as well. I would expect the "new" DD40AX to have a metal frame/chassis, all wheel drive and pick-up, and at least 1 motor with flywheels. Quite possibly 2 motors even! Should run well and even if they dont update the shell, it is better then the old "DD40" by Athearn!
